Exhibition Tidecaller

{U}
Creature — Djinn Wizard
Opus — Whenever you cast an instant or sorcery spell, target player mills three cards. If five or more mana was spent to cast that spell, that player mills ten cards instead.
0 / 2
Secrets of Strixhaven (SOS) · Rare · Illustrated by Tulio Brito

Frequently Asked

Why isn't there more data on this card?
Playgroup Live collects per-card gameplay data from real Commander games. Basic play counts appear once a card reaches 100 tracked games; the full deep-dive page needs a larger, more diverse sample (at least 300 tracked games played by 10 or more different pilots, with no single pilot over 40 percent of the copies). Until this card clears those bars you're seeing only the basic counts. Stats refresh nightly.
How is Playgroup Live card data collected?
Players using Playgroup Live import their decklists before a game and log card actions as they play. Each cast, zone change, and resolution is recorded as a real game event. Stats on this site are computed from those events, not from decklist scrapes or theorycrafting.
